Highlighting the burgeoning importance of security collaboration between India and the United States, a prominent American diplomat emphasized that their joint efforts in emerging technologies hold immense potential. Echoing President Joe Biden's sentiment that the bilateral relationship stands as the defining partnership of the 21st century, Deputy Secretary of State for Management and Resources, Richard Verma, underscored the pivotal role of both nations in shaping global agendas.

In a recent blog post following his return from India, Verma, the highest-ranking Indian-American in the State Department, reflected on the profound impact that India and the US can collectively make on global issues. He emphasized the shared vision articulated by President Biden and Prime Minister Modi, emphasizing that their collaboration extends beyond mutual benefit to addressing critical global challenges such as food security, pandemic response, and digital inclusion.

Delving into the trajectory of the India-US relationship, Verma outlined the significant strides made across various fronts in recent decades. He identified defense, democracy, and technology as pivotal areas of cooperation, each essential for advancing mutual interests and global stability.

Verma stressed the increasing importance of security cooperation in light of evolving threats, advocating for enhanced information sharing, maritime domain awareness, and interoperability to bolster security across the Indo-Pacific region. Moreover, he emphasized the imperative of strengthening democratic institutions amidst the rise of authoritarianism and disinformation campaigns, underscoring the need for a rules-based international order.

Regarding emerging technologies, Verma highlighted the immense opportunities they offer for economic growth while acknowledging the accompanying risks, particularly cyber threats. He emphasized the necessity of collaboration in tackling cybersecurity challenges and safeguarding data privacy, citing ongoing initiatives like the Digital Connectivity and Cybersecurity Partnership between the US and India.

From semiconductor manufacturing to space exploration and renewable energy innovation, Verma underscored the multifaceted nature of the India-US partnership, emphasizing its significance for both economic prosperity and physical security. Overall, his remarks underscored the deepening ties and shared commitment between the two nations in addressing global challenges and advancing common interests.
